Lets compare vitamin content per 100 calories of Canned Corn, Sweet, White, Whole Kernel, No Salt Added, Solids And Liquids vs Dried Acorns:
100 calories of Canned Corn, Sweet, White, Whole Kernel, No Salt Added, Solids And Liquids have 1.4 times more Vitamin B1, 3.2 times more Vitamin B2, 3.1 times more Vitamin B3, 4.4 times more Vitamin B5, 2.6 times more Vitamin B9 and more Vitamin C than Dried Acorns.
While 100 kcal of Dried Acorns contain 2.4 times more Vitamin B6 than Canned Corn, Sweet, White, Whole Kernel, No Salt Added, Solids And Liquids.
100 calories of Dried Acorns have insufficient amounts of Vitamin C
Both Canned Corn, Sweet, White, Whole Kernel, No Salt Added, Solids And Liquids as well as Dried Acorns have insufficient amounts of Vitamin A and Vitamin B12 in 100 calories.
Comparing minerals per 100 calories for Canned Corn, Sweet, White, Whole Kernel, No Salt Added, Solids And Liquids vs Dried Acorns:
100 calories of Canned Corn, Sweet, White, Whole Kernel, No Salt Added, Solids And Liquids have 3.1 times more Iron, 1.6 times more Magnesium, 3.9 times more Phosphorus, 1.8 times more Potassium, 4.3 times more Zinc and 127.8 times more Water than Dried Acorns.
While 100 kcal of Dried Acorns contain 1.8 times more Copper and 5.2 times more Manganese than Canned Corn, Sweet, White, Whole Kernel, No Salt Added, Solids And Liquids.
100 calories of Dried Acorns lack sufficient amounts of Zinc
Both Canned Corn, Sweet, White, Whole Kernel, No Salt Added, Solids And Liquids as well as Dried Acorns lack sufficient amounts of Calcium in 100 calories.
Comparison of macro-nutrients per 100 calories:
100 calories of Canned Corn, Sweet, White, Whole Kernel, No Salt Added, Solids And Liquids have 2.3 times more Carbohydrate and 1.9 times more Protein than Dried Acorns.
While 100 kcal of Dried Acorns contain 7.9 times more Fat, 6.7 times more Saturated Fat and 3.4 times more Omega 6 than Canned Corn, Sweet, White, Whole Kernel, No Salt Added, Solids And Liquids.
Both Canned Corn, Sweet, White, Whole Kernel, No Salt Added, Solids And Liquids and Dried Acorns offer comparable quantities of Energy per 100 calories.
